BASIC FUNCTION AND RESPONSIBILITY:
Provide MRI imaging services to patients while departmental expectations are met and sustained.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
Articulate precise understanding of how data flows in and out of modality work area. Be attentive to patient satisfaction results and collaborate with management team on ways to improve the department in general and facility overall. Seek ways to improve systems and services. Demonstrate ability to meet and sustain departmental expectations for MRI staff while completing work assignments as it pertains to patient care in an ethical manner. Maintain integrity of equipment with careful manipulation at all times. Adhere to MRI safety regulations and standards. Understand level of authority for granting access to the MRI area. Assist the Medical Physicist in performing quality assurance testing as needed. Demonstrate sustained ability when interacting with patients, to follow the AIDET principles (Acknowledge, Introduce, Duration, Expectation and Thank You). Ensure confidentiality of all patient information is maintained. Maintain current certifications and licensure status.
